Featured Music Career for July 2023: On-air Personality

Kristen Rachelle is the host of Born and Bred, a show on New Country 98.5, Canyon Star Television and Outlaw Network.

How did you get started?

I studied broadcasting in college, but left to study something else and put broadcasting behind me. Twenty years later, a friend of mine needed an on-air personality to start immediately at his radio station. I filled the spot never expecting to stay, but almost ten years later, here I am, loving radio!

Did you always want a career in the music industry?

I’ve always loved music. It’s been a big part of my life. Staying close to it and working around people in the music industry has been a dream. After all, I believe it’s music, not money, that makes the world go around. It unifies people, brings peace, makes you think and makes you feel.

What is your role in the music industry?

I am an on-air personality that has a specialty show. I showcase and promote Oklahoma artists and music.

Most Recent Successes / Placements / Accomplishments / Projects? Career highlight?

Career highlight is getting to support Oklahoma artists and expose them to new people via radio. Usually, radio only pushes top 40 artists. I am so happy that I got radio to support our Oklahoma artists.

What is your favorite Oklahoma music venue, music store or recording studio?

I love The Orient in Blair, Oklahoma! Favorite venue. And Millstreet Tavern in Ardmore. They both heavily support local artists.

Networking and connecting with others who share your dream or vision is a vital aspect to the music industry. Can you share which Oklahoma organizations (if any) have contributed to your success and are there Oklahoma organization you would recommend other connect with? To help further their craft or promotion?

Of course! SoundsOK! is the one and only networking situation valuable to artists. Their focus is promoting Oklahoma music.

Advice for someone interested in working in the music industry.

Don’t wait until you feel you’re good enough to get out there. Go out there anyway and perfect your craft along the way.

What are some of the benefits of having a music career in Oklahoma?

We have amazingly talented musicians, but we need more focus and exposure for them!
